
Virtualization Performance Engineer
- Merrimack, NH
- $61.00-71.00 per hour
- Contract
- Full-time
- Design and execute performance benchmarking plans for Docker, KVM, and VMware environments
- Conduct memory, disk I/O, and CPU benchmarking using tools like STREAM (Triad, Scale), DBench, aobench, and asmFish
- Analyze system-level performance using tools like stress-ng, phpbench, and Phoronix Test Suite
- Develop automated performance monitoring dashboards using tools like Grafana, Prometheus, or ELK Stack
- Simulate user workloads and thin client interactions to validate scalability and network impact
- Collaborate with infrastructure and application teams to validate virtualization configurations
- Document performance baselines, test results, and optimization recommendations
- Stay current with virtualization trends and emerging technologies
- Bachelor's degree in Computer Science, Engineering, or related field
- Brings 3-5 years of experience in virtualization technologies and performance testing
- Hands-on experience with Docker, KVM/QEMU, and VMware Workstation
- Proficiency in benchmarking tools (e.g., Phoronix Test Suite, STREAM, DBench)
- Experience in desktop app profiling, remote desktop protocols, and network analysis
- Strong analytical skills with experience in interpreting system logs, metrics, and traces
- Familiarity with Linux systems and kernel-level virtualization concepts